#c1bcee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c1bcee is composed of 75.7% red, 73.7%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.9% cyan, 21%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 246 degrees, a saturation of 59.5% and a lightness of 83.5%. #c1bcee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8379dd.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#c1bcee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04030b is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c1bcee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d3d3d7 is the less saturated color, while #b4acfe is the most saturated one.
